In scenario you experienced not found, computers are hot—literally. A notebook can pump out thigh-baking heat, though knowledge facilities consume an estimated 200 terawatt-several hours just about every year—comparable to the strength usage of some medium-sized international locations. The carbon footprint of data and interaction systems as a complete is close to that of gasoline use in the aviation market. And as laptop or computer circuitry gets ever lesser and far more densely packed, it will become much more inclined to melting from the electricity it dissipates as heat.
Now physicist James Crutchfield of the College of California, Davis, and his graduate college student Kyle Ray have proposed a new way to have out computation that would dissipate only a smaller portion of the heat made by typical circuits. In actuality, their method, explained in a the latest preprint paper, could convey warmth dissipation beneath even the theoretical bare minimum that the laws of physics impose on today’s desktops. That could drastically decrease the electrical power desired to the two accomplish computations and continue to keep circuitry cool. And it could all be carried out, the researchers say, making use of microelectronic units that by now exist.
In 1961 physicist Rolf Landauer of IBM’s Thomas J. Watson Investigation Middle in Yorktown Heights, N.Y., showed that common computing incurs an unavoidable cost in strength dissipation—basically, in the era of heat and entropy. That is because a regular computer system has to from time to time erase bits of facts in its memory circuits in order to make room for far more. Each and every time a one bit (with the benefit 1 or ) is reset, a selected minimum amount amount of vitality is dissipated—which Ray and Crutchfield have christened “the Landauer.” Its worth depends on ambient temperature: in your living area, a single Landauer would be all-around 10–21 joule. (For comparison, a lit candle emits on the buy of 10 joules of vitality per 2nd.)
Computer scientists have lengthy identified that Landauer’s restrict on how small heat a computation provides can be undercut by not erasing any facts. A computation done that way is thoroughly reversible for the reason that throwing no data absent implies that just about every phase can be retraced. It may well sound as while this method would quickly fill up a computer’s memory. But in the 1970s Charles Bennett, also at T. J. Watson, showed that in its place of discarding info at the finish of the computation, just one could set it up to “decompute” intermediate outcomes that are no extended required by reversing their rational measures and returning the personal computer to its primary condition.
The capture is that, to avoid transferring any heat—that is, to be what physicists connect with an adiabatic process—the collection of sensible functions in the computation need to usually be carried out infinitely slowly and gradually. In a perception, this method avoids any “frictional heating” in the course of action but at the expense of getting infinitely very long to full the calculation.
It rarely appears a sensible solution, then. “The common knowledge for a extensive time has been that the vitality dissipation in reversible computing is proportional to velocity,” suggests laptop or computer scientist Michael Frank of Sandia Nationwide Laboratories in Albuquerque, N.M.
To the Limit—And Past
Silicon-dependent computing does not get around the Landauer limit in any case: at the moment these computing creates close to a couple of hundreds of Landauers in heat for each sensible procedure, and it is challenging to see how even some superefficient silicon chip of the long term could get below 100 or so. But Ray and Crutchfield say that it is achievable to do improved by encoding info in electric powered currents in a new way: not as pulses of demand but in the momentum of the relocating particles. They say that this would empower computing to be carried out reversibly with no having to sacrifice pace.
The two scientists and their co-workers introduced the primary strategy of momentum computing last calendar year. The crucial idea is that a little bit-encoding particle’s momentum can offer a sort of memory “for free” mainly because it carries info about the particle’s earlier and potential movement, not just its instantaneous point out. “Previously, information was stored positionally: ‘Where is the particle?’” states Crutchfield. For instance, is a given electron in this channel or that just one? “Momentum computing takes advantage of information in position and in velocity,” he suggests.
This more data can then be leveraged for reversible computing. For the notion to work, the logical functions should come about substantially a lot quicker than the time taken for the little bit to appear into thermal equilibrium with its surroundings, which will randomize the bit’s movement and scramble the info. In other phrases, “momentum computing calls for that the gadget runs at higher velocity,” Crutchfield claims. For it to function, “you should compute fast”—that is, nonadiabatically.
The scientists considered how to use the concept to put into action a logical operation referred to as a bit swap, in which two bits simultaneously flip their worth: 1 gets to be , and vice versa. In this article no information and facts is discarded it is just reconfigured, this means that, in theory, it carries no erasure price.
Nonetheless if the information is encoded just in a particle’s situation, a little bit swap—say, switching particles in between a still left-hand channel and right-hand one—means that their identities get scrambled and for that reason can’t be distinguished from their “before” and “after” states. But if the particles have reverse momenta, they keep unique, so the operation produces a authentic and reversible change.
A Simple Gadget
Ray and Crutchfield have explained how this idea may be applied in a functional device—specifically, in superconducting flux quantum bits, or qubits, which are the normal bits utilized for most of today’s quantum desktops. “We’re staying parasites on the quantum computing group!” Crutchfield merrily admits. These units consist of loops of superconducting materials interrupted by constructions termed Josephson junctions (JJs), exactly where a slender layer of a nonsuperconducting materials is interposed involving two superconductors.
The facts in JJ circuits is commonly encoded in the way of their so-identified as supercurrent’s circulation, which can be switched applying microwave radiation. But because supercurrents carry momentum, they can be made use of for momentum computing, also. Ray and Crutchfield performed simulations that counsel that, beneath selected ailments, JJ circuits need to be capable to assistance their momentum computing approach. If cooled to liquid-helium temperatures, the circuitry could have out a one bit-swap operation in significantly less than 15 nanoseconds.
“While our proposal is grounded in a specific substrate to be as concrete as attainable and to accurately estimate the essential energies,” Crutchfield claims, “the proposal is much much more general than that.” It need to get the job done, in principle, with ordinary (albeit cryogenically cooled) digital circuits or even with very small, thoroughly insulated mechanical devices that can have momentum (and consequently conduct computation) in their transferring sections. An tactic with superconducting bits could be especially effectively suited, although, Crutchfield says, simply because “it’s familiar microtechnology that is recognised to scale up pretty well.”
Crutchfield need to know: Functioning with Michael Roukes and his collaborators at the California Institute of Engineering, Crutchfield has formerly measured the expense of erasing one particular little bit in a JJ product and has shown that it is shut to the Landauer restrict. In the 1980s Crutchfield and Roukes even served as consultants for IBM’s attempt at constructing a reversible JJ laptop, which was sooner or later deserted since of what ended up, at the time, overly demanding fabrication demands.
Stick to the Bouncing Ball
Harnessing a particle’s velocity for computing is not an fully new thought. Momentum computing is carefully analogous to a reversible-computing notion called ballistic computing that was proposed in the 1980s: in it, information and facts is encoded in objects or particles that transfer freely via the circuits below their individual inertia, carrying with them some sign that is made use of continuously to enact several rational functions. If the particle interacts elastically with other individuals, it will not get rid of any electrical power in the process. In this kind of a product, at the time the ballistic bits have been “launched,” they by itself energy the computation with no any other energy enter. The computation is reversible as extended as the bits carry on bouncing alongside their trajectories. Facts is only erased, and electrical power is only dissipated, when their states are go through out.
While, in ballistic computing, a particle’s velocity only transports it through the device, enabling the particle to ferry information and facts from enter to output, Crutchfield says, in momentum computing, a particle’s velocity and place collectively allow it to embody a exceptional and unambiguous sequence of states for the duration of a computation. This latter circumstance is the crucial to reversibility and so lower dissipation, he adds, simply because it can reveal precisely the place every particle has been.
Researchers, including Frank, have labored on ballistic reversible computing for many years. 1 challenge is that, in its original proposal, ballistic computing is dynamically unstable simply because, for illustration, particle collisions may well be chaotic and therefore really delicate to the tiniest random fluctuations: they cannot then be reversed. But scientists have made progress in cracking the issues. In a new preprint paper, Kevin Osborn and Waltraut Wustmann, both equally at the University of Maryland, proposed that JJ circuits may be used to make a reversible ballistic reasonable circuit known as a change sign up, in which the output of one logic gate turns into the enter of the upcoming in a sequence of “flip-flop” functions.
“Superconducting circuits are a great platform for screening reversible circuits,” Osborn says. His JJ circuits, he adds, appear to be very shut to those people stipulated by Ray and Crutchfield and could thus be the most effective applicant for screening their thought.
“I would say that all of our teams have been doing the job from an instinct that these methods can achieve a superior trade-off involving efficiency and speed than traditional methods to reversible computing,” Frank states. Ray and Crutchfield “have most likely accomplished the most complete task so much of demonstrating this at the stage of the idea and simulation of individual equipment.” Even so, Frank warns that all the numerous strategies for ballistic and momentum computing “are continue to a extensive way from getting a sensible technologies.”
Crutchfield is more optimistic. “It really relies upon on obtaining folks to assistance ramping up,” he suggests. He thinks small, very low-dissipation momentum-computing JJ circuits could be feasible in a few of decades, with comprehensive microprocessors debuting in this 10 years. In the long run, he anticipates buyer-grade momentum computing could realize power-effectiveness gains of 1,000-fold or additional around existing techniques. “Imagine [if] your Google server farm housed in a huge warehouse and working with 1,000 kilowatts for computing and cooling [was instead] reduced to only just one kilowatt—equivalent to many incandescent light-weight bulbs,” Crutchfield says.
But the gains of the new tactic, Crutchfield says, could be broader than a practical reduction in electricity charges. “Momentum computing will guide to a conceptual shift in how we see info processing in the environment,” he says—including how facts is processed in biological systems.